Greece

Greece has over 6,000 islands, with more than 200 inhabited ones. Here are some highlights:

  • Ionian Islands: Known for beautiful beaches, clear waters, and olive groves. Corfu is a popular choice.
  • Saronic Gulf Islands: Close to Athens, these islands offer a taste of island life without straying too far from the mainland. Hydra is car-free and has a peaceful vibe.
  • Cyclades Islands: Mykonos and Santorini are famous for their whitewashed buildings and seaside views. They are great for sandy beaches but can get crowded in peak season.
  • Crete: The largest Greek island, offering ancient ruins, scenic mountains, lovely beaches, traditional villages, and caves to explore.

Spain

Spain’s Balearic Islands are a favorite for travelers. They include:

  • Ibiza: Famous for its lively party scene, beautiful beaches, and relaxed atmosphere.
  • Formentera: Just south of Ibiza, this island is more relaxed with sandy beaches and clear blue waters.
  • Mallorca: The largest island, known for its party towns, mountain villages, and outdoor activities like hiking.
  • Menorca: Quieter than Mallorca, with historic towns and varied beaches.

Thailand

Thailand has many islands with something for everyone:

  • Koh Lanta: Offers long sandy beaches and a peaceful, jungle-covered interior, away from the busy tourist spots.
  • Koh Samui: Known for palm-fringed beaches, coconut groves, rainforests, and luxury resorts. Key spots include Lipa Noi beach and the Big Buddha Temple.
  • Koh Pha Ngan: Famous for its Full Moon Party, a big beach party held every month.
  • Koh Yao Yai: A tranquil island with beautiful beaches and excellent snorkeling, just off Phuket.

Hawaii

Hawaii has hundreds of islands, but most people visit these four main ones:

  • Oahu: Home to Honolulu and the famous Waikiki Beach, with great hotels, dining, and nightlife.
  • Maui: Known for its beautiful beaches, the scenic Road to Hana, and Haleakala National Park.
  • Kauai: The smallest and greenest island, great for outdoor activities like kayaking and hiking.
  • Hawaii (Big Island): The largest island, featuring diverse climates, active volcanoes, green sand beaches, and excellent stargazing.
